Interesting Israeli take …
Bottom line: the Israeli interpretation is not that Trump betrayed a loyal ally. It is that Israel overpromised a war, Trump caught on, and Netanyahu now has no leverage, no alternative patron, and no way to answer a public humiliation except to deny it is happening.